The Genome Taxonomy Database (GTDB) is an initiative to establish a standardized microbial taxonomy based on genome phylogeny.

Pattern for Local Unique Identifiers

Local identifiers in Genome Taxonomy Database should match this regular expression:
^[cdfgops]__\w+\S+$

Example Local Unique Identifier
g__Prochlorococcus_A   Resolve
Pattern for CURIES

Compact URIs (CURIEs) constructed from Genome Taxonomy Database should match this regular expression:
^gtdb:[cdfgops]__\w+\S+$

Example CURIE
gtdb:g__Prochlorococcus_A
